reserved ; This thesis investigates the geopolitical and security evolution of the Sahel, a region currently undergoing a profound transformation from a "belt of instability" to a central arena of global power competition. The research aims to analyze the structural causes of the Western security failure in the region and the subsequent rise of alternative intervention models, focusing on the strategic transition from French hegemony to Russian penetration and the specificities of the Italian bilateral approach ; This thesis investigates the geopolitical and security evolution of the Sahel, a region currently undergoing a profound transformation from a "belt of instability" to a central arena of global power competition.
